How Siding Is Priced
Siding is priced per square foot of wall area, including:
- All wall area minus windows and doors
- Trim, corners, and J-channel
- Tear-off if replacing existing
- Disposal of old material
- Insulation board if specified
- Permits
Per square foot installed (2026):
- Vinyl: $4-9/sq ft installed
- Engineered wood (LP SmartSide): $5-10/sq ft
- Fiber cement (Hardie): $7-14/sq ft
- Wood (cedar shingle, lap): $8-15/sq ft
- Stucco (3-coat): $8-16/sq ft
- Brick veneer: $15-30/sq ft
- Stone veneer: $20-40/sq ft
- Metal panel: $10-20/sq ft
These rates include material + labor + standard trim. They exclude tear-off, scaffolding, and significant repairs.
Siding Material Costs (2026)
Vinyl:
- Standard horizontal lap: $1.20-2.50/sq ft material
- Insulated vinyl: $2.50-4.50/sq ft material
- Premium thicker gauge: $2.00-3.50/sq ft material
- Trim coil and accessories: $0.40-0.80/sq ft
Engineered wood (LP SmartSide):
- Lap siding: $2.50-4.00/sq ft material
- Panel siding: $2.00-3.50/sq ft material
- Trim: $2-4 per linear foot
Fiber cement (Hardie, Allura, Nichiha):
- HardiePlank lap: $2.50-5.00/sq ft material
- HardiePanel: $2.00-4.00/sq ft material
- HardieShingle: $3.00-6.00/sq ft material
- Trim and accessories: $3-7 per linear foot
Wood:
- Cedar lap: $4-8/sq ft material
- Cedar shingles: $5-10/sq ft material
- Pine T-111: $1.50-3.00/sq ft material
- Pre-finished engineered wood: $4-7/sq ft
Stucco:
- 3-coat traditional: $1.50-3.50/sq ft material
- Synthetic (EIFS): $3-6/sq ft material
- Lath and metal accessories: $0.50-1.50/sq ft
Stone and brick veneer:
- Manufactured stone veneer: $6-12/sq ft material
- Natural thin stone: $8-18/sq ft material
- Brick (modular): $4-8/sq ft material
- Mortar and adhesives: $0.50-1.50/sq ft
Underlayment and accessories:
- House wrap (Tyvek): $0.15-0.30/sq ft
- Rigid foam (1 inch): $0.80-1.50/sq ft
- Window flashing: $30-60 per window
- Soffit and fascia: $5-15 per linear foot
Siding Labor Costs
Per square foot labor only:
- Vinyl: $2-4/sq ft
- Engineered wood: $2.50-5/sq ft
- Fiber cement: $4-8/sq ft (heavier, more cuts)
- Wood: $4-8/sq ft
- Stucco (3-coat): $5-10/sq ft (3 separate days)
- Brick veneer: $10-18/sq ft (mason rate)
- Stone veneer: $12-22/sq ft
Tear-off labor:
- Vinyl removal: $0.75-1.50/sq ft
- Wood/cedar removal: $1.00-2.00/sq ft
- Stucco removal: $2-4/sq ft (slow, dusty)
- Brick removal: $3-6/sq ft (heavy)
- Disposal/dump fees: $200-600 per dumpster load
Crew rates:
- Siding crew lead: $30-50/hour wage
- Installer: $22-35/hour wage
- 2-3 person crew: $90-150/hour burdened
Site Conditions That Change Pricing
- Two-story or three-story homes: scaffolding required, +$1.50-3/sq ft
- Lift rental for tall sections: $300-700/day
- Complex layouts (gables, dormers, alcoves): +20-40% labor
- Painted or stained finish: +$1-3/sq ft if not factory-finished
- Fascia and soffit replacement: $7-15/lin ft
- Window/door trim replacement: $50-150 per opening
- Rotted sheathing repair: $2-5/sq ft of repair area
- Existing house wrap removal: +$0.30-0.60/sq ft
- Painted aluminum gutters need removal: $1-3/lin ft
Markup and Margin
Standard markup on residential siding: 25-40%. Margin is decent because materials are predictable and crew productivity is consistent.

Common Mistakes That Kill Margin
1. Underbidding tear-off. New construction siding is straightforward. Replacement siding requires tear-off, sheathing inspection, repairs, and dumpster fees. Most underbids on siding jobs come from skipping tear-off line items.
2. Forgetting house wrap and flashing. Code requires WRB (weather-resistive barrier) under siding. House wrap, window flashing, and seam tape are required line items.
3. Ignoring complex layouts. A simple ranch with 2 gables takes 2 days. A 3-story Victorian with bay windows, dormers, and alcoves takes 8 days for the same square footage. Quote based on complexity, not square footage alone.
4. Skipping the painting line item. Pre-finished cedar or factory-painted Hardie costs more upfront but saves the painting cost. Field-painted siding adds $1.50-3/sq ft for prep, prime, and 2 coats.
5. Not factoring waste on patterns. Diagonal patterns, board-and-batten with offsets, and shingle layouts add 15-25% waste. Standard horizontal lap is 8-10% waste.
Sample Estimate: 2,200 sq ft Hardie Reside (Single Story Ranch)
| Item |
Qty |
Unit |
Unit Cost |
Total |
| Tear-off existing vinyl |
2,200 |
sq ft |
$1.00 |
$2,200 |
| Disposal (2 dumpsters) |
2 |
each |
$400 |
$800 |
| House wrap |
2,200 |
sq ft |
$0.20 |
$440 |
| HardiePlank material |
2,200 |
sq ft |
$3.50 |
$7,700 |
| Hardie trim accessories |
1 |
lot |
$1,200 |
$1,200 |
| Window flashing (12 windows) |
12 |
each |
$45 |
$540 |
| Soffit + fascia |
280 |
LF |
$9 |
$2,520 |
| Labor (Hardie install) |
2,200 |
sq ft |
$5.50 |
$12,100 |
| Painting (touch-up) |
1 |
lot |
$400 |
$400 |
| Permit |
1 |
lot |
$250 |
$250 |
| Subtotal cost |
|
|
|
$28,150 |
| Markup (32%) |
|
|
|
$9,008 |
| Total bid |
|
|
|
$37,158 |
| Per sq ft |
|
|
|
$16.89 |
